minus-squareAatube@kbin.melroy.orgMlinkfedilinkarrow-up1·1 month ago As part of her spending review today, Rachel Reeves announced that every child in a Universal Credit household will now be eligible for state-sponsored lunches. Currently, Universal Credit households must earn under £7,400 per year to qualify.
